Guillaume Reymond, head of the Swiss communication agency NOTsoNOISY had a great idea for their participation in the 2006 Belluard Bollwerk International festival in Fribourg. After their success with Life-Pong in 2005 they got almost 70 people together and created a Life version of arcade game classic Space Invaders. Happy Birthday Tomi Ungerer
Today Tomi Ungerer, satirist and illustrator, turns 75. When Tomi Ungerer is compared to other artists often the names of the very best like Goya, Hogarth, George Grosz or Daumier are used to describe his work. He became famous with witty children books but also for his erotic, sarcastic and political drawings. 1998 he was given the Hans Christian Andersen Award for his life work on children books. But still until today it is almost impossible to buy one of his books in the UK or the US…
